On International Day for Persons with Disabilities, MINDS launched ‘Key Word Sign (Singapore)’, an augmentative and alternative communication approach which promotes the use of hand signs and gestures to support communication for persons with speech or communication difficulties. MINDS is the official training provider of Key Word Sign (Singapore).
